Added mobile controls! 📱
I tried different ways to keep strafing without using two joysticks.
Now there’s a single joystick with two perimeters — the outer ring for walking, the inner ring for looking.

Opinion poll: You set up a character controller (a jelly-like courgette 🥒), added a third-person camera… and hit the classic clipping problem.
How do you fix it?
A. Move the camera (e.g. with a spring)
B. Render walls transparent
C. Something else?
